Commercial Slab Installation in Grand Junction, CO
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ete foundations or floors for various types of commercial properties, such as retail stores, warehouses, office buildings, and industrial facilities. These projects typically require a sturdy, level surface to support heavy equipment, foot traffic, or storage needs. Property owners often seek information about the scope of the work, including site preparation, concrete mix options, and finishing techniques, to ensure the foundation will meet the demands of their specific project.
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ners should consider factors like the size and layout of the area, soil conditions, and any load-bearing requirements. Understanding the importance of proper reinforcement and drainage can also influence the longevity and performance of the slab. Clarifying these details helps ensure the installation process aligns with the property's needs and provides a durable, stable foundation for future use.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king areas, loading docks, and storage facilities on property sites in Grand Junction and nearby areas.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ness of a commercial slab varies based on its intended use, typically ranging from 4 to 8 inches, to support the weight and load requirements of the project.
What preparation is needed before installing a commercial slab? Proper site preparation includes clearing the area, leveling the ground, and installing a suitable sub-base to ensure stability and longevity of the slab.
What materials are commonly used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the primary material used for commercial slabs due to its durability and strength, often reinforced with steel rebar or mesh for added support.
